[Neurologic and urodynamic characteristics of patients with Guillain-Barré syndrome].

Z Grbavac, I Gilja, N Gubarev, D Bozicević.   

Abstract

Neurologic and urodynamic aspects of five patients with Guillain-Barré syndrome are presented. Four patients were urodynamically investigated in the acute stage of neurological disease. All of them had complete urinary retention. Following moments causing urinary retention were determined: detrusor areflexia with the signs of urethral sphincter denervation in one patient, detrusor hyperreflexia with dyssinergia of the sphyncter in two patients and detrusor hyperreflexia with synergia of the sphincter in one patient. One patient was examined in the chronic stage of Guillain-Barré syndrome showing urodinamically detrusor hyperreflexia with synergia of sphincter.
